What follows landing_page is the padding in front of the spinlock member, three bytes of it in the layout here, and kzalloc() left that padding zero, so the read stops there and the attribute happens to return exactly the bytes that were written. The over-read is harmless today only by accident of the layout: the terminator is never written, and nothing keeps a new member or a different configuration from putting live data where the zeroed padding currently sits. A 260 byte URL is legitimate: after stripping "https://" it yields a 252 byte URL descriptor payload, or bLength == U8_MAX exactly. So rather than rejecting it, give the buffers room for the terminator and keep WEBUSB_URL_RAW_MAX_LENGTH as what its name says, a maximum URL length. The explicit bound in webusb_landingPage_store() now uses that macro instead of sizeof(), since the buffer is deliberately one byte larger than the longest URL it may hold.
